Building a Solid Foundation with Premium Materials
When evaluating triple-laser projectors, the first thing that stands out is the build quality. Manufacturers often utilize high-grade aluminum and durable plastics that not only contribute to a sleek aesthetic but also enhance heat dissipation. This thoughtful selection of materials results in a sturdy device that feels premium to the touch, reducing concerns about vibrations or misalignments during operation. An example of this commitment is the seamless integration of vents and cooling channels that prevent overheating during extended viewing sessions, ensuring longevity and consistent performance.
Ease of Setup and User-Friendly Design
Moving beyond raw materials, the setup process is a crucial aspect of user experience. Most modern laser projectors feature a remote control with a well-organized button layout, allowing quick access to calibration and input switching. Some models incorporate auto-keystone correction and vertical/horizontal lens shifting, dramatically simplifying alignment — especially useful in unconventional room layouts. These features exemplify how thoughtful engineering alleviates common installation headaches, making high-end projection more accessible to the average user.
Image Quality and Brightness Performance
One of the standout features in these projectors is their impressive brightness levels, often surpassing 2000 lumens. This ensures vibrant, punchy images even in well-lit rooms, a significant upgrade over traditional lamp-based systems. The laser illumination source contributes to a consistent color output and exceptionally long lifespan, often exceeding 20,000 hours, which rivals industry standards such as the [[industry standard](https://www.projectorcentral.com/)] for lamp life. The result is a display that maintains its color fidelity and sharpness over years, reducing the need for costly replacements.
Image Creation and Color Accuracy
The laser modules generate a wider color gamut, rendering images with more lifelike hues and better gradation. This is particularly noticeable in HDR content, where the contrast and detail in bright and dark areas are superb. On the downside, some models still struggle with transient laser flickering during rapid scene transitions, which can be mildly distracting. While this is a minor issue, it underscores the importance of not just spec sheets but real-world testing for comprehensive evaluation.

Testing the Limits of Portable and UST Projectors
Imagine you’re setting up an outdoor movie night on a breezy evening, or perhaps giving a quick presentation amidst a noisy café. These scenarios push the boundaries of what portable and ultra-short-throw (UST) laser projectors can handle. Their performance under such pressures reveals a lot about their practical usability outside controlled environments. When subjected to dynamic light conditions, ambient noise, or unstable surfaces, some models shine, while others falter.
In a bustling café presentation mode, high-lumen models with quick auto-focus and keystone correction showcased impressive adaptability, virtually eliminating setup frustrations. However, models with slower focus mechanisms or sluggish input switching can cause delays, disrupting the flow of a live discussion. Meanwhile, in outdoor settings, environmental factors like ambient light and wind can significantly diminish image clarity, especially if the projector’s brightness isn’t sufficient. Some portable units with 2000 lumens struggle to produce a vibrant image under direct sunlight, making their use case limited during daytime.
What happens when the projector is pushed beyond typical scenarios?
Managing high-traffic, unpredictable environments highlights the importance of durability and responsiveness. For instance, if a portable projector is bumped or subjected to vibrations, some units with less stable mounting mechanisms suffer from image shake or focus loss. Conversely, models featuring robust casings and vibration absorption perform reliably. That said, overheating remains a concern with prolonged use; during extended outdoor projections, fans can become loud or fail to cool effectively, leading to performance throttling or abrupt shutdowns. Some units incorporate heat sinks or larger fans, but these often come at the expense of increased size and weight.
Speed and Smoothness Come at a Price
When dealing with fast-moving content, like sports or action-packed gaming, response time is crucial. Many 4K projectors with enhanced input lag specs excel in this area, providing a smooth experience. Yet, inexpensive laser projector deals occasionally compromise on latency, resulting in noticeable lag that can frustrate enthusiasts. Conversely, premium models with lower input lag perform admirably, but their higher price point might deter casual users. It’s noteworthy that some models with high refresh rates and rapid image processing units struggle with transient laser flickering or artifacts during rapid scene changes, which might be distracting during intense viewing.

When choosing a home entertainment or presentation setup, understanding how ultra-short-throw (UST) and portable projectors compare to other options like traditional 4K projectors, laser projector deals, and home theater systems is crucial. **UST projectors** are prized for their space-saving design and ability to project large images from very close distances, making them ideal for small rooms or quick setups. However, their price point and brightness levels may be limiting factors against **dedicated 4K projectors** that often boast higher resolution, better image clarity, and more advanced features, but typically come with larger footprints and higher costs.
**Portable projectors** offer unmatched flexibility, allowing users to carry them easily between locations or use them outdoors. These are often more affordable than their premium counterparts and are perfect for casual viewing or on-the-go presentations. Yet, they may lag behind in brightness and image stability when compared to **laser projector deals**, which provide brighter, more vibrant images suitable for well-lit environments and longer usage periods. Laser projectors, especially high-end models, tend to have superior longevity and color accuracy, making them a top choice for dedicated home theater setups.
Speaking of **home theater deals**, these systems are designed for immersive experiences, often combining high-resolution projectors with specialized sound systems. While they can deliver cinematic quality comparable to brick-and-mortar theaters, their setup complexity and cost can be significant. Conversely, **4K projectors**—both standalone and part of home theater packages—offer stunning resolution for detailed and sharp images but may require a higher investment. It’s essential to weigh these advantages against the portability and quick deployment of ultra-portable or UST projectors.
**Why pick one over the other?** For instance, someone prioritizing space efficiency and easy setup might lean towards **UST projectors**, especially if they want a large display without a dedicated media room. Conversely, users seeking the highest resolution and picture fidelity for movie nights might prefer a **home theater deal**, even if it involves a more complex installation. Furthermore, budget constraints often influence choice—**portable projectors** generally come at a lower price point compared to high-end **laser projectors** or extensive **home theater setups**.
It’s also worth mentioning that the advancements in laser technology continue to close the gap in affordability, making laser projectors accessible for more consumers. When comparing these options, consider the primary use case: casual viewing, professional presentations, or cinematic experiences. Depending on your specific needs and budget, each offers a compelling value proposition.
